A corporate event is only as strong as the team behind it, and your audiovisual (AV) partner plays a crucial role in ensuring everything—from lighting to sound to seamless hybrid streaming—runs flawlessly. Whether you’re planning a large-scale conference, a product launch, or an executive summit, the right AV provider ensures that your message reaches your audience effectively.
But with so many AV companies available, how do you know which one is the best fit? The wrong choice can result in technical glitches, poor communication, and unexpected costs. This guide will help you evaluate potential AV partners so you can find the perfect match for your corporate event’s needs. 1. Conduct a Site Visit and Technical Walkthrough Never assume that an AV setup will work perfectly without a pre-event walkthrough. Before signing a contract, visit the venue with your AV team to identify potential challenges. Key Considerations:
This step is crucial for ensuring a smooth setup and flawless execution on event day. 8. Confirm Setup, Testing, and Rehearsal Plans Your AV provider should include setup and testing well before the event starts to avoid any last-minute surprises. Best Practices:
A well-rehearsed AV team means fewer technical hiccups and a more polished event experience. 2. Build a Rock-Solid Budget A detailed budget ensures you allocate resources effectively. Factor in every possible expense, including:
Pro Tip: Always include a contingency fund (10-15% of your total budget) for unexpected costs. 3. Assemble the Right Team Your event is only as strong as the people behind it. Make sure you have a team with expertise in:
Partnering with an experienced AV provider can significantly reduce stress and guarantee technical precision. 4. Choose the Perfect Venue Your venue sets the tone for the entire event. Consider the following:
Venue Tip: Visit the venue in advance to identify potential challenges, like sightline obstructions or poor acoustics. 5.
